What Exactly Is Property Owner Liability

Homeowners liability is a essential part of your residential policy that defends you financially if someone is affected on your property or if you lead to property damage elsewhere. This financial liability coverage handles medical bills, legal fees, and settlements up to your coverage cap. It’s not just about slips and falls—it can cover dog bites, storm-related debris damage, and even off-premise incidents.

Types of Liability Protection

Understanding Two Key Protections

Personal liability coverage and no-fault medical coverage are both included in most homeowners insurance, but they work very differently. The former kicks in after a lawsuit or formal claim, while the latter provides prompt payouts—no fault required—for minor injuries like a guest’s sprained ankle or cut hand. Think of medical payments as a relationship-preserving tool that can reduce small incidents from turning into big claims.

  • No-fault coverage includes doctor visits up to $5,000 regardless of blame
  • Personal liability coverage responds to lawsuits and large settlements

How Much Liability Protection Do You Need?

Recommended Limits for Orlando Homes

Standard homeowners insurance start with $100,000 to $300,000 in legal liability, but experts often urge $500,000 or more—especially in high-traffic areas like Orlando. With rising settlement amounts, lower limits can leave you personally liable for the remainder. Managing a Legal Request in Orlando

Measures Following an Incident

When a guest is injured on your property, respond quickly to protect yourself and your homeowners insurance policy. Log the scene, gather testimonies, and inform your local insurance broker as soon as possible. Delaying reporting the accident can jeopardize the coverage activation.

  • Preserve all notes related to the accident
  • Steer clear of admitting responsibility, even casually

Dealing with Affected Guests

Staying respectful is key when someone is affected on your property. While you should provide reasonable assistance—like first aid—do not talk about liability. Your medical payments to others can cover for immediate medical bills, regardless of who’s at fault, but never assure payment directly. Guide all requests to your insurance claim process.

Coordinating with Your copyright’s Representative

Your claims representative will assess the event and establish the coverage. Cooperate honestly, but refrain from giving recorded statements without consulting your legal expert. Provide complete witness info to expedite the claim resolution.
